A tool for converting units of mass is essential in fields like jewelry and precious metal trading. This specific conversion addresses the need to translate between grams, a standard unit of mass, and pennyweights (dwt), a unit traditionally used for measuring precious metals. For example, a jeweler might use such a tool to determine the weight of gold in dwt based on its gram weight.
Accurate unit conversion is crucial for fair pricing, accurate record-keeping, and maintaining transparency in transactions involving precious metals. Historically, the pennyweight system stems from the British system of weights and measures, reflecting the long-standing use of this unit in the precious metals trade. Precise conversion ensures consistency between modern and traditional measurement systems, facilitating global commerce and clear communication among professionals.
